    Hello 

    1.Singapore police force won't issue PCC for seamen. I have already mailed them and got a negative reply. So I uploaded the official mail communication in to immi account. 

    2. I'm not aware about Hong Kong PCC. 

    In order to waiver Singapore pcc, CO asked me to upload all exit/entry stamps and visas in passports. So do that asap before a second contact.

  3. On 6/21/2017 at 12:16, Adam said:

    Lali, for me that wasn't the case.  I got asked for additional documents in January - more evidence of past employment.  I didn't hear anything until about a week ago when they asked for more - statutory declaration.  They needed that as I was unable to obtain PCC's from most flag states.  I did however previously send evidence of me trying to obtain them.  So my advice is to fill out the statutory declaration and send that before they ask for it, if you have any flag states that won't issue a PCC.  

    They have recently increased the wait time for 189 visas and it seems they take longer than the 28 + 28 days to process anything extra they ask for.
